D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Industrial field of application] The present invention relates to a method for controlling the number of revolutions of a washing machine, which is applied to vibration isolation at the time of liquid removal in a washing machine such as a dry cleaner or a washing / dehydrating machine. And the device.

For example, in a dry cleaner for cleaning and drying clothes and the like using a solvent such as Perchlor ethylene, after the clothes and the like are put in the processing drum for cleaning, the processing drum is rotated at a high speed to remove liquid by centrifugal force. , At this time, if the clothing or the like is unevenly distributed in the processing drum, an unbalanced load of the clothing or the like causes a large exciting force to vibrate the dry cleaner body, and this vibration is transmitted to the surroundings via the ground. Vibration pollution may occur. For example, in the conventional dry cleaner having the drive system shown in FIG. 4, the following method has been taken as one method for preventing this vibration pollution. FIG. 4 shows an example of driving the processing drum. Reference numeral 2 is a cleaning motor that drives the processing drum 1 at a low speed during cleaning and drying. Reference numeral 3 is a centrifugal motor that drives the processing drum 1 at a high speed during liquid removal. Liquid motors, 4 are electromagnetic clutches that disconnect the cleaning motor 2 when driving the liquid removal motor 3,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10 are V pulleys, 1
1, 12 and 13 are V-belts. In Fig. 4, a sensor such as an acceleration type vibration detector or a vibration displacement measuring device is attached to the main body of the dry cleaner (not shown), and when the vibration exceeds the set value, it vibrates. The monitoring circuit is activated and the processing drum 1 is connected to the drainage motor 3
The high speed rotation driven by the motor is temporarily stopped to correct the imbalance of the clothes and the like, and the process drum 1 is again moved from the low speed rotation by the cleaning motor 2 to the high speed rotation by the liquid removal motor 3 to perform the liquid removal. .

However, in the above-mentioned conventional method, the processing drum is rotated at high speed.
Since the process of stop-low speed rotation-high speed rotation is performed, this pattern is repeated many times unless the imbalance of clothing or the like is corrected, resulting in an abnormally long processing time.

The present invention has been proposed in order to solve the above-mentioned conventional problems, and even if the machine base vibration occurs due to imbalance of clothing and the like during the liquid removal process, the vibration does not occur without stopping the processing drum each time. It is an object of the present invention to provide a method and an apparatus for controlling the rotation speed of a washing machine, which can reduce the number of rotations of the liquid removal to prevent vibration and prevent vibration, and can shorten the processing time.

According to the present invention, a washing machine is provided with a vibration monitoring sensor, and a motor with variable speed control having a variable speed control device such as an inverter is used as a motor for washing and draining.
When the vibration monitoring sensor operates during liquid removal, the liquid removal rotation speed of the motor is reduced to a rotation speed at which the vibration monitoring sensor does not operate, and the rotation of the motor is changed each time as in the conventional example. This enables continuous operation without stopping the process, which shortens the processing time and helps prevent vibration, and also allows the liquid removal speed to be higher than before. By using the motor with shift control, it is possible to use both the conventional washing motor and the liquid removal motor as a single motor, thereby eliminating the above-mentioned conventional problems.

An embodiment of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the accompanying drawings.

FIG. 1 is a diagram showing an example of the configuration of a drive system of an apparatus used for carrying out the method of the present invention, 51 is a processing drum, 52 is a motor with variable speed control having a variable speed controller 53 such as an inverter ( 54, 55 are V pulleys, and 56 is a V belt.

FIG. 2 is a block diagram showing the configuration of the liquid removal rotation speed control device in one embodiment of the present invention. Reference numeral 57 denotes a vibration monitoring sensor mounted on a machine base (washing machine), which vibrates above a predetermined vibration level. Is detected, the signal is turned on and the signal is sent to the central control unit 58. 59 is a liquid removal strength memory circuit, which has several liquid removal strengths, ie, liquid removal rotation speeds N (eg, 500 rp).
m, 450 rpm, 400 rpm, 350 rpm, and 300 rpm), and the selected dewatering strength selection key 60 is sent to the central controller 58. Reference numeral 61 is a command voltage memory circuit, which, when receiving an ON signal from the vibration monitoring sensor 57 via the central control unit 58, lowers the command voltage to a preset command voltage (for example, set to gradually decrease from 5V stepwise). Signal from central controller 58 to variable speed controller
The main motor 52 is sent to 53 to reduce the rotation speed of the main motor 52 to the next lower rotation speed.

In FIG. 1 and FIG. 2, as shown in FIG. 3, for example, the washing machine enters the dewatering process, and the processing drum 51 causes the dewatering rotation speed preset by the dewatering strength selection key 60 (for example, 500 rp).
m) (the command voltage at this time corresponds to 5V). In this case, for example, an unbalanced clothing in the processing drum 51 generates an exciting force, and the vibration monitoring sensor 57
When the machine detects abnormal vibration of the machine base, the vibration monitoring sensor 57 turns ON.
When a signal is sent to the central control unit 58, the command voltage (4.5V) is output from the command voltage storage circuit 61 to the variable speed control unit 53 via the central control unit 58 in order to reduce the rotation of the main motor 52 to, for example, 450 rpm. . In this way, even if the rotation speed of the processing drum 51 drops to 450 rpm, the vibration monitoring sensor
If 57 appears to be operating, the central control unit 58 receives the ON signal, and sends the command voltage (4V) to the variable speed control unit 53 in the same manner as described above in order to further reduce the rotation, and the main motor 52 is turned on. For example, lower it to 400 rpm. If the processing drum 51 reaches 400 rpm and the vibration monitoring sensor 57 turns off, the processing drum 51
Will perform the liquid removal operation for a predetermined time while keeping 400 rpm, and then shifts to the next step.

The liquid removal strength can be arbitrarily set by the liquid removal strength selection key 60 according to the type of the object to be washed, etc., and the liquid removal rotation speed is changed stepwise according to the vibration situation as described above.

If abnormal vibration does not occur and the vibration monitoring sensor 57 does not operate, the liquid is drained with the initial liquid drain strength.

As described above, according to the present invention, even if an abnormal vibration occurs due to the combination of the variable speed motor and the vibration monitoring sensor, the function can be reduced stepwise to the proper liquid removal rotation speed without stopping the function each time. It is possible to achieve shaking and increase the dewatering rotation more than before, so that the processing time can be shortened, and the energy required for drying in the post process can be reduced, which is greatly effective in reducing running costs. is there. Furthermore, by adopting a variable speed control device such as an inverter, it is possible to obtain an excellent effect that it can be used as a dedicated motor for the liquid removal motor and the cleaning motor, or as a combined motor.
